My old Harken furler was sticking 2 yrs ago - one day at an anchorage I
decided to investigate by pulling the sail in and out a couple times by
hand - the "stick" seemed subtle but suddenly a hundred Torlon balls
rained down from the mast head! Seems my retaining ring clamp on the
upper swivel had come partially out of the groove - when it let go I
sprinkled the anchorage with the innards of the swivel.
I'd suggest you drop the sail and check the swivel at the top first, see
if it's spinning freely and all intact before you start testing other
parts of the system.
Other obvious potential issues would be the a catch in the feed line,
jamming in the drum etc.
